As supporters of President Rodrigo Duterte flock around the venue of his second SONA, rainshowers is predicted to prevail in Metro Manila this Monday.
The southwest monsoon also affects the western section of Luzon and the Visayas, state weather bureau PAGASA disclosed.
There is also a low pressure area (LPA) last spotted at 470 km east of Guiuan, Eastern Samar.
Cloudy skies with light to moderate rains and thunderstorms will prevail over the Visayas, Mimaropa, Bicol, Caraga, Soccsksargen, Davao, Zambales and Bataan.
Partly cloudy to cloudy skies with rainshowers or thunderstorms will be experienced over Metro Manila and the rest of the archipelago.
Still, moderate to occasionally strong winds will blow from southwest to southeast over the northern and western sections of Luzon, and from southwest to west over the eastern section of the Visayas and Mindanao.
Coastal waters along these areas will be moderate to occasionally rough. (PNA)
